Ep. 130 | The Hidden Costs of Buying A Home In Toronto 08.07.2025

You saved your down payment. You got your mortgage pre-approval. You’re finally ready to buy your first home. And then the bills start piling up. Land transfer tax. Legal fees. Title insurance. HST. CMHC insurance. Surprise costs that hit you before you even get the keys. Ep. 115 | Rent Control in Ontario: Is It Helping or Hurting Renters? 25.03.2025

For Ontario renters, the decision to live in a rent controlled building or not can have major financial implications. Tenants in buildings built before 2018 enjoy stable rents with annual increases capped at 2.5 percent, while those in newer buildings can face unpredictable hikes.  Some renters have seen their landlords double their rent overnight, while others in brand new units enjoy competitive...
